Licensing Bodies That Govern Cash-Based Platforms

When you deposit real cash at a casino, the licensing bodies that govern cash-based platforms determine whether your money is protected. Look for seals from the UK Gambling Commission, Malta Gaming Authority, or Gibraltar Regulatory Authority on the homepage. These regulators force operators to segregate player funds in separate bank accounts, so your balance survives if the casino collapses. They also mandate independent audits of random number generators, ensuring every spin or deal is fair. A valid license number lets you verify the operator directly on the regulator’s public register before risking a single dollar.

Licensing bodies that govern cash-based platforms act as your guarantor: they separate your funds, audit game fairness, and provide a verifiable license number you can check before playing.

Understanding House Edge Across Different Games

Understanding house edge across different games directly determines how long your bankroll survives. Blackjack with basic strategy yields a house edge near 0.5%, while slots often exceed 4%, and keno can surpass 25%. Before committing real funds, compare these percentages because a lower edge preserves your balance through more betting cycles. Prioritize games with published return-to-player figures, then size bets as a fixed fraction of your remaining bankroll. To apply understanding house edge across different games practically, follow this sequence:

  1. Identify the house edge for each game you play.
  2. Rank games from lowest to highest edge.
  3. Allocate larger bankroll portions to lower-edge games.
  4. Reduce bet size as edge increases.

Wagering Requirements and Cashout Caps

Wagering requirements dictate how many times you must play through a bonus before withdrawing any associated winnings, directly impacting the real value of a promotion. A 40x requirement on a $100 bonus, for example, demands $4,000 in total bets, often within a limited timeframe. Cashout caps further restrict the maximum amount you can withdraw from bonus-derived wins, sometimes capping payouts at $100 or $500 regardless of your balance. Together, these terms determine whether a bonus is genuinely profitable or practically unattainable. Always read the fine print before opting in. Key practical points include:

  • Wagering can vary by game, with slots often contributing 100% and table games as low as 10%.
  • Cashout caps may apply only to bonus winnings, not your original deposit.
  • Unmet wagering typically voids both the bonus and any winnings.

KYC Verification: Why It Matters for Withdrawals

Before a real money casino releases your winnings, it must confirm that the account holder is the same person who deposited funds. KYC verification matches your government-issued ID, proof of address, and sometimes a selfie against your payment details, blocking fraudsters who use stolen cards or laundered money. Without this check, casinos would remain vulnerable to chargebacks and collusion, and honest players would face delayed or frozen payouts. Completing verification early, before requesting a withdrawal, prevents manual review holds that can stall your cash for days. Think of KYC as the lock on your payout door: it protects your balance from being claimed by anyone else.

Blackjack Variants and Optimum Basic Strategy

Choosing among blackjack variants directly changes your odds, so mastering optimum basic strategy for real money blackjack is essential. Classic American blackjack, where the dealer peeks for blackjack and hits soft 17, demands one strategy chart; European no-hole-card games require slightly different hit and double decisions because you lose only your original bet to dealer blackjack. Spanish 21 removes all tens from the shoe, shifting basic strategy toward more aggressive hitting and doubling. Double Exposure exposes both dealer cards, rewarding tighter standing thresholds. Always confirm payout rules: 6:5 payouts cripple returns versus 3:2. Practicing variant-specific basic strategy tables before wagering real cash protects your bankroll and maximizes every decision.

Q: Does optimum basic strategy change between blackjack variants? Yes, rule differences like dealer peeking, soft 17 handling, and card removal alter the mathematically correct action for each hand.

Video Poker Pay Tables and Return Rates

In real money casinos, video poker success hinges on mastering video poker pay tables and return rates. Jacks or Better with a 9/6 structure pays nine coins per full house and six per flush, yielding a 99.54% return with perfect play. Drop to 8/5, and that return falls to 97.30%. Bonus Poker and Double Double Bonus offer higher variance but require precise strategy adjustments. Always check the pay table before inserting cash, because a single coin difference in the flush payout can shift the house edge dramatically. Knowing these numbers turns luck into calculated risk.

Withdrawal Speeds and Banking Method Comparisons

In real money casinos, withdrawal speeds vary sharply by banking method. E-wallets like Skrill and Neteller typically process cashouts within 24 hours, while credit card withdrawals often take three to five business days. Bank transfers sit in the middle, usually requiring two to three days. Cryptocurrency payouts frequently clear within one hour, though network congestion can delay confirmation. Wire transfers may involve additional intermediary processing, extending timelines unpredictably. Notably, a casino’s internal approval queue often determines the real delay more than the payment provider itself. Players should compare both processing time and any associated fees before selecting a withdrawal option for real money play.

Currency Conversion Costs for International Players

International players often overlook how currency conversion costs for international players quietly erode real money casino balances. When your account currency differs from the casino’s base currency, every deposit, withdrawal, and sometimes each wager triggers a conversion. First, your bank or payment provider applies its own exchange rate, typically 2–4% above the mid-market rate. Second, the casino may add a separate conversion fee, often 1–3%. Third, if you withdraw in a different currency than you deposited, you pay the spread twice. The result is that a round-trip conversion can silently cost 5–8% of your stake before you even play.

Blockchain-Based Provably Fair Systems

Blockchain-based provably fair systems let you verify every card shuffle, dice roll, or spin at a real money casino using cryptographic hashes rather than trusting the operator. Before each round, the casino commits to a hashed server seed, you contribute your own client seed, and the outcome is derived from both. After the round, the server seed is revealed so you can independently confirm the result was not altered. This turns provably fair gambling into a transparent, mathematically checkable process. With blockchain anchoring, those proofs become tamper-evident and publicly auditable, giving you verifiable trust instead of blind faith in the house.
